About This Item
Lincoln: University of Nebraska Press, 2007. First American edition. Hardcover book complete in its original printed dust jacket. 24 cm. 394 pages. Contains black-and-white illustrations throughout. The book is in near fine condition. No ownership marks/writing present within. Hinges tight, interior pages bright. Light edge wear/bumping, rubbing to the dust jacket.
